Demagnetization randomizes the orientation of magnetic dipoles Demagnetization processes include heating past the Curie point, applying a strong magnetic field, applying alternating current, or hammering the metal

Also, many stationary magnetic particle inspection units come with a demagnetization feature that slowly reduces the AC in a coil in which the component is placed A field meter is often used to verify that the residual flux has been removed from a component
